description Silesian Plain Overview
The Silesian Plain is a lowland region of Central Europe, centered mainly in southwestern Poland and associated with the middle Oder basin. It consists of relatively level terrain shaped by river deposits and glacial processes, and it includes important urban and agricultural areas. The region is also connected with the Upper Silesian coalfield and a long history of mining, manufacturing, and transport.
